2. To employees or working class

The Labor Code is a legal code that determines all employment practices and labor
relations in the Philippines. This is to help protect employees and while ensuring that
they are not subject to unfair treatment or exploitation. The relevance is, labor law
serves as the protection for employees and against unjust actions inside the company
and the system.

4. To Government

Labor Laws were created to provide guidelines and regulations for employers and
employees and to offer protections and structure for both. The government is responsible
for the formulation and implementation of laws.
Their importance cannot be overstated. Labor laws provide the foundation for
our economic system. Over the years, they have grown to reflect the values
we hold as a society and in our ideal of the equality of all people. When a
business violates a law, there can be devastating consequences through
governmental fines and legal actions, so it is crucial that businesses include
best practices to ensure the well-being of the company and its employees.

The Department of Labor and Employment (DOLE) is the primary policy-making,


programming, coordinating and administrative entity in the field of labor and
employment. It has primary responsibility for the promotion of gainful employment
opportunities, the advancement of workers’ welfare and promoting harmonious, equitable
and stable employment relations.
